Open passing (gold/slow advanced) group. Going into the day, my primary goals were to drive hard enough to finish my tires and to clean up some lines. I also knocked my alignment off back at Sonoma last weekend, requiring ~5deg of steering input to go straight, so I really wasn't expecting any major lap time improvements. Instead, I got my first sub 40 and was able to consistently put down 40s, thanks in part to cool weather and hardly any traffic. Lots of quality seat time without having to do cooldown laps and manage traffic. I would say though that I like some of the drama that comes from having a busy track.
My new catalyst dares to suggest my optimal is mid 38, so perhaps my ultimate goal is 37 with better lines/inputs, fresh tires, and similar weather. Aside from being the backup recorder, I'm not totally sure how best to use the catalyst yet. I did try reviewing laps in between sessions, but it's still difficult. An unexpected downside to the new setup is that it's harder to sync the video with the data now that my phone isn't visible. I'll have to figure out a better way to do this moving forward.
